This set of four (4) Pierre Bonnard (France 1867-1947 Listed) color lithographs depict reduced size posters originally created by the artist around the turn of the 20th century. Thiese are color lithographs and not offset lithographs. Printed on fine, substantial stock by Mourlot in Paris. Printed on one side only except for 'Le Figaro' which has textual description on the reverse. Please view our other lithographs by Bonnard. Dimensions; 9.5" x 12.5"
About the Artist: Pierre Bonnard was one of the great 20th century French painters and printmakers, as well as a founding member of the Post-Impressionist group of avant-garde painters "Les Nabis".
